Transaction adddfc88d3558349cd404fd543892d73f2411e46beeae8291e6e3343088efa74
2 Input
2 Outputs
- adddfc88d3558349cd404fd543892d73f2411e46beeae8291e6e3343088efa74:0
- adddfc88d3558349cd404fd543892d73f2411e46beeae8291e6e3343088efa74:1
value 34242
address 1DgtZWRwUraUPpHE7mrBG6uGDxMh3qeVqX
value 542648
address 34MQ6YKcr57zFtTM39hDe4W1jgLs8a3Syh